Have You
Ever Thought About Becoming a Certified Nurse Assistant? |
|
This
80 hour state-of-the-art Nurse Assistant Training Course
is designed to prepare the career-minded individual to
begin a career in the health care field. You will
receive 80 hours of combined classroom, lab, and
clinical training in an area long term care facility.
Students will have a mid-term exam, final exam and
skills test in this course. Upon successful completion
of our course, you will be eligible to take the state
board exam that will provide you with the title of
Certified Nurse Assistant (CNA).

Did You
Know?
* For
nearly a century, the American Red Cross has prepared people
to save lives through health and
safety education and
training. From first aid, CPR and
bloodborne pathogens training to swimming and lifeguarding,
HIV/AIDS education and Babysitter's
Training, American Red Cross Preparedness programs help people
lead safer and healthier lives.
